1. Loss of Power
  • Symptoms: The vehicle feels sluggish and accelerates poorly, especially during high RPMs.
  • Reason: A failing turbocharger may not provide the necessary boost pressure, resulting in reduced engine performance.
2. Increased Exhaust Smoke
  • Symptoms: Blue or black smoke coming from the exhaust.
  • Reason: Blue smoke can indicate oil leaking into the combustion chamber (worn seals), while black smoke suggests too much fuel entering the combustion chamber due to improper turbo operation.
3. Whining or Grinding Noises
  • Symptoms: Unusual whining or grinding sounds when the engine is under load.
  • Reason: This can be caused by worn bearings within the turbocharger or foreign debris damaging the turbine.
4. Check Engine Light
  • Symptoms: The dashboard illumination of the check engine light.
  • Reason: A failing turbocharger can trigger fault codes related to boost pressure or airflow issues.
5. Boost Pressure Issues
  • Symptoms: Inconsistent or low boost pressure readings.
  • Reason: A malfunctioning wastegate or a boost leak may result in insufficient boost pressure, leading to performance problems.
6. Excessive Oil Consumption
  • Symptoms: Increased frequency of oil top-ups.
  • Reason: A failing turbocharger can allow engine oil to enter the intake, leading to increased oil consumption.

Step-by-Step Diagnostic Process
  1. Visual Inspection

    • Check for oil leaks around the turbocharger and associated piping.
    • Inspect the turbocharger for any physical damage or debris ingestion.
  2. Read Fault Codes

    • Use an OBD-II scanner to check for any stored codes related to turbo pressure, airflow, or boost control.
  3. Assess Boost Pressure

    • Connect a boost pressure gauge to the intake manifold.
    • Start the engine and monitor boost pressure while accelerating.
    • Compare readings to factory specifications for the Volvo XC60.
  4. Check for Vacuum Leaks

    • Use a vacuum pump to test the wastegate actuator.
    • Ensure the actuator operates smoothly and does not have any leaks.
  5. Inspect Turbocharger Bearings

    • Remove the intake hose from the turbocharger.
    • Check for excessive play in the turbo shaft by gently moving it side to side and up and down.
  6. Examine Oil Feed and Return Lines

    • Inspect the oil feed line for blockage or leaks.
    • Check the return line to ensure it is not obstructed or damaged.
Repair Instructions
Tools Required
  • Replacement Turbocharger (if necessary)
  • Oil and Filter (if oil contamination is an issue)
  • Gaskets and Seals (as required)
  • Hand Tools (sockets, wrenches, screwdrivers)
  • Torque Wrench
Step-by-Step Repair Process
  1. Remove Engine Covers

    • Depending on the engine configuration, you may need to remove the engine cover for access.
  2. Disconnect Battery

    • Always disconnect the negative terminal of the battery before performing repairs.
  3. Remove Intake and Exhaust Connections

    • Disconnect the intake duct from the turbocharger.
    • Remove the exhaust manifold or downpipe connections from the turbo, ensuring to collect any gaskets.
  4. Remove Turbocharger

    • Unbolt the turbocharger from its mounting points. Be careful with any wiring or fluid lines connected to it.
    • Remove and replace the oil feed and return lines if necessary.
  5. Install New Turbocharger

    • Position the new turbocharger and secure it with the original hardware, using a torque wrench to specifications.
    • Reconnect the oil feed and return lines with new gaskets.
  6. Reconnect Exhaust and Intake

    • Reattach the exhaust manifold or downpipe and the intake duct.
    • Ensure all connections are secure and leak-free.
  7. Reconnect Battery and Start Engine

    • Reconnect the battery and start the engine. Monitor for any abnormal noises or leaks.
  8. Check Boost Pressure Again

    • Verify that the turbocharger is functioning correctly by checking boost pressure during acceleration.
  9. Final Inspection

    • Make a visual inspection for any leaks and ensure all components are reattached properly.
